AI Summary
-
Requires the Office of Youth Services to coordinate a two-year Safe Places for Youth Pilot Program to provide youth access to safe physical and virtual locations offering advice, guidance, programs, and services including suicide prevention, substance abuse support, domestic violence resources, and human trafficking prevention.
-
Establishes the position of Safe Places for Youth Pilot Program Coordinator to maintain a statewide network of safe places, provide training in emergency response and trauma, build awareness through partnerships with schools and youth organizations, and convene annual meetings to evaluate program effectiveness.
-
Appropriates unspecified general revenue funds for fiscal years 2013-2014 and 2014-2015 to support the coordinator position and residential options; pilot program terminates June 30, 2015, with a report due to legislature by September 1, 2014.
-
Modifies Hawaii custody law (Section 571-46) to presume courts should award custody to both parents to ensure maximum continuing physical, emotional, and meaningful contact unless a parent is unable to act in the child's best interest.
-
Effective July 1, 2030, except Part I (Safe Places Pilot Program) which repeals June 30, 2015.
